Antibody-targeted thrombus imaging and thrombolysis

Abstract

In respect of thrombus imaging, the femoral arterial or venous thrombus model was prepared in dogs and imaged with single photon emission computerized tomography (SPECT). After 4 hours of injection of {sup 131}I-SZ-51 the radioactivity ratio between thrombus and blood (T/B) was 18 : 1 and 8 : 1 for arterial and venous thrombus respectively. The result conformed with the T/B ratio of the removed thrombus and blood after 24 hours of injection of radiotracer. It indicates that the McAb SZ-51 has a great potential to bind with thrombus. In respect of thrombolysis, the Fab(fragment, antigen-binding) fragment of McAb SZ-51 was chemically conjugated of urokinase (UK) by the disulfide-linking reagent SPDP and 2-iminothiolane. The resulting conjugate was 3 to 5 times as potent as UK in vitro in human platelet-rich plasma assay. The increase of fibrinolytic potency was accompanied by a decrease of consumption of plasminogen and fibrinogen. It shows that the increase of potency is the result of selectivity increase.
